Candary (Pocket Paradise)
Animal: Canary
Candy: Candy
Level: 3
Base Value: 600 coins
In-Game Description
"Not only is the Candary small and yellow, but it can "detect" poison gas in mines. Not only pretty but practical too."
Requirements
- Feeding a buttercup to a Sparrowmint turns them into a Candary.
Romance
- Has eaten 1 Yellow Flutterscotch
- Have a Candary house in the garden
Species Variants
- Feeding a gooseberry fool to a Candary changes their color to light green
Candary Benefits
- 1 Candary in the garden helps meet the Buzzenge Appear requirements
- 1 Candary in the garden helps meet the Chippopotamus Romance requirements
- 5 Candaries in the garden help meet the Buzzenge Visit requirements
- Eating 3 Candaries helps meet the Buzzenge Resident requirements
- A Candary Master Romancer award helps meet the Chippopotamus Romance requirements
